Legal streaming services have become increasingly popular, offering a convenient and affordable way to access a wide range of movies and TV shows. Platforms like Netflix, Disney+, and HBO Max have made significant investments in original content, further enriching the viewing experience for audiences. These services operate on a subscription-based model or offer ad-supported options, providing a legal and sustainable way for viewers to enjoy their favorite content.
The proliferation of illegal streaming and downloading platforms can have a detrimental effect on the entertainment industry. By circumventing legal channels, these platforms deprive creators, producers, and distributors of revenue. This situation can lead to reduced investment in new productions, impacting the quality and diversity of content available to audiences.
